Transaction 96577b075a0030329cf190b5471be3664e3c82a3abbfc62bb0f8012cca51ded4
1 Input
1 Output
-
96577b075a0030329cf190b5471be3664e3c82a3abbfc62bb0f8012cca51ded4:0
- value
- 18903
- script pubkey
- OP_0 OP_PUSHBYTES_32 fed93e6c204b79bc06348dc7edd99a9046b9a32e863442560c57f4f71ad32254
- address
- bc1qlmvnumpqfdumcp353hr7mkv6jprtngewsc6yy4sv2l60wxknyf2qvxwdgy